W3c web speech software

People with cognitive, learning, and neurological disabilities use different types of web browsing methods, depending on their particular needs. Speech synthesis is accessed via the speechsynthesis interface, a texttospeech component that allows programs to read out their text content. The world wide web consortiums voice browser working group is. Some people with disabilities, including people who are blind, use specialized. This website endeavors to comply with best practices and standards as defined by section 508 of the u. The source code for the w3c markup validation service is available under the terms of the w3c software license. The w3c s web accessibility initiative wai has proposed guidelines for all web authors. Speech synthesis is accessed via the speechsynthesis interface, a textto speech component that allows programs to read out their text content. The w3c web audio api is not currently available on the rapidapi marketplace. W3c is working to expand access to the web to allow people to interact via key pads, spoken commands, listening to prerecorded speech, synthetic speech and music. W3c web speech api adapter for cognitive services speech services microsoftweb speechcognitiveservices.

The world wide web consortium w3c announced on tuesday completion of two standards for voicedriven web applications. Speech api community group world wide web consortium w3c. For comments on the w3c web speech api specification. Compare the best free open source windows w3c voice software at sourceforge. The web speech api aims to enable web developers to provide, in a web.

Rehabilitation act and level aa of the world wide web consortium w3c web content. W3c web speech api speech recognition plugin for phonegap. Screen readers typically provide other functions such as shortcut keys, different modes for processing content and interacting with it, and the ability to highlight the text that is being read. There are a couple of ways to use balabolkas free text to speech software. The w3c software notice and license w3c open source.

The paid versions of natural reader have many more features. They have a vision impairment and use text to speech software. This will allow any telephone to be used to access appropriately designed webbased services, and will be a boon to people with visual impairments or needing web access while keeping. Im going to show you how to use the web speech api so that you can invite your users to talk with your current or future web application. Microsoft announced that the next windows 10 update will include microsoft edge support of speech synthesis apis defined in the w3c web speech api specification. Now, our web browsers will become familiar with to web speech api. Microsoft edge will support the speech synthesis apis defined in the w3c web speech api specification free download w3c top 4 download offers free software downloads for windows, mac, ios and android computers and mobile devices.

The html5 speech recognition api allows javascript to have access to a browsers audio stream and to convert it to text. Using the speech synthesis interface of the web speech api. These systems are built with speech recognition software that allows their users to issue voice commands. The world wide web consortium southern africa office w3c. Web accessibility is essential for people with disabilities and useful for all. Hi, you are all probably wondering where the code is after seeing my phonegap day us presentation or reading the slides. Voice recognition web accessibility initiative wai w3c.

Heres an example with the recognized text appearing almost immediately while speaking. This article provides a simple introduction to both areas, along with demos. Html5 html5 a vocabulary and associated apis for html and xhtml, ian hickson, editor, w3c editors draft 25 october 2010. A new incubator group will file a report a year from now summarizing the feasibility of adding voice and speech features into html, the w3c s standard for rendering web pages. W3c primarily pursues its mission through the creation of web standards and guidelines. Lynx, a free textonly web browser for blind users with refreshable braille displays.

The api itself is agnostic of the underlying speech recognition and synthesis implementation and can support both server. This framework enables developers to create speech enabled applications. They are listening to the page being read out by a voice web browser. The web speech api aims to enable web developers to provide, in a web browser, speech input and textto speech output features that are typically not available when using standard speech recognition or screenreader software. Screen reader software that processes content on the desktop and in web browsers, and converts it to others forms such as textto speech and braille. Speakers and abstracts klaus birkenbihl, the work of w3c.

W3c oks speech standard for mobile devices internetnews. Introduction and overview of w3c speech interface framework. Alexa, cortana, siri and other virtual assistants recently brought speech synthesis to the masses. Individuals living with a disability use assistive technologies such as the following to enable and assist web browsing.

The w3cs web accessibility initiative wai has proposed guidelines for all web authors. A voice browser is a device hardware and software that interprets. The web speech api provides two distinct areas of functionality speech recognition, and speech synthesis also known as text to speech, or tts which open up interesting new possibilities for accessibility, and control mechanisms. Text to speech web accessibility initiative wai w3c. Google chrome is a browser that combines a minimal design with sophisticated technology to make the web faster, safer, and easier. Screen readers used to listen to the content of a webpage.

Jul 26, 2018 the html5 speech recognition api allows javascript to have access to a browsers audio stream and to convert it to text. This document was developed through the html accessibility task force, and is published by the html working group with approval by the protocols and formats working group it is a draft document and its contents are subject to change without notice. If you are interested in using our voices for nonpersonal use such as for youtube videos, elearning, or other commercial or public purposes, please check out our natural reader. W3c looks to improve speech recognition technology for web. Its goal was to enable modern browsers recognize and synthesize speech. Burnett, zhi wei shuang, editors, w3c recommendation, 7 september 2010. The api itself is agnostic of the underlying speech recognition implementation and can support both server based as well as embedded recognizers.

The w3cs wai web accessibility initiative looks to standardise web development so that it can be accessible to all including those with disabilities. The web speech api specification was introduced in 2012 by the w3c community. In year 2012 the w3c community introduced the web speech api. Natural reader is a professional text to speech program that converts any written text into spoken words. Browse w3c s open source software amaya a web browsereditor first released feb 97, amaya is not just a browser, but a hypertext editor. You could imagine that apple might power this with siri and microsoft might power this with cortana. This w3c work including software, documents, or other related items is being provided by the holders under the following license. The technical architecture group has published a group note of publishing and linking on the web. Its a testbed for the design of embedded objects, stylesheets, math, structured graphics, and more. If you just want to glance at the code, or see its revision history, you can browse it directly in github.

Oct 18, 2010 the html speech input api aims to provide web developers with features that are typically not available when using standard speech recognition software to replace keyboard input in a web browser. When sites are correctly designed, developed and edited, generally all users have equal access to information and. A speechweb is a collection of hyperlinked speech applications, accessed remotely by speech browsers running on enduser devices. The set of apis allow websites to convert text to speech with customized voice and language settings. For this initial specification, we believe that a simplified subset api will accelerate implementation, interoperability testing, standardization and ultimately. Introducing the web speech api after receiving my bachelors degree, i began working in a group called nlp. The topics covered by this work range from basic architecture mainly based on the w3c recommendations for xml over web publishing e. This framework enables developers to create speech enabled applications that are based on web technologies. Now, our web browsers will become familiar with to. As the name implies, we focused on natural language processing nlp technologies. Learn about the impact of accessibility and the benefits for everyone in a variety of situations.

Screen magnification software screen magnification software used to enlarge screen. It is not a w3c standard nor is it on the w3c standards track. In modern browsers the web speech api allows you to gain access to your devices speech capabilities, so lets start. Speech synthesis has come a long way since its first appearance in operating systems in the 1980s. Free, secure and fast windows w3c voice software downloads from the largest open source applications and software directory. The api itself is agnostic of the underlying speech. Microsoft edge to support w3cs speech synthesis apis. In its first ten years, w3c published more than eighty such w3c recommendations. Web speech partial w3c web speech api defines a javascript api to enable web developers to incorporate speech recognition and synthesis into their web pages. Building a simple ai chatbot with web speech api and node.

The cover pages is a comprehensive webaccessible reference collection supporting the sgmlxml family of meta markup language standards and their application. Top 4 download periodically updates software information of w3c full versions from the publishers, but some information may be slightly outofdate using warez version, crack, warez passwords, patches, serial numbers, registration codes, key generator, pirate key, keymaker or keygen for w3c license key is illegal. Speech input api specification world wide web consortium. For example, some people use textto speech software to hear the information while reading it visually or use captions to read the information while hearing it. Screen reader software, which can read out, using synthesized speech, either selected elements of what is being displayed on the monitor helpful for users with reading or learning difficulties, or which can read out. Voice recognition w3c web accessibility initiative wai. Federal government section 508 accessibility guidelines. Html speech input api specification world wide web. It is an international industry consortium jointly run by the mit computer science and artificial intelligence laboratory csail in the usa, the european research consortium for informatics and. The goal and scope of this community group is to produce a javascript speech api that supports the majority of usecases in the the speech incubator groups final report 1, but is a simplified subset api, such as this proposal 2.

If you prefer to use the red forms, it can also fill out w2c and w3c data on preprinted forms. They have images disabled to save on download costs. The best free text to speech software 2020 techradar. The consortium have published the wcag web content accessibility guidelines guidelines for developers to achieve this type of reach into the diverse communities around us. Speech recognition software for users with mobility impairments input devices such as trackballs and other ergonomic furniture enhancements designing web sites with accessibility in mind, not only benefits users with a disability it also provides improved performance and usability for nondisabled users. First, we check to see if the browser supports the web speech api by. Methods for providing text alternatives w3c on github.

Plugin for wordpress developer feedback program progressive web apps. The world wide web consortium w3c develops and maintains the protocols used on the web to ensure interoperability to promote universal access. The web is not a print medium although sites are most often read in a visual manner, there are many different ways a web page can be experienced, such as via a. The w3c was created to lead the web to its full potential by developing common protocols that promote its evolution and ensure its interoperability. The new javascript web speech api makes it easy to add speech recognition to your web pages. Source code availability for the w3c markup validation service. The web speech api provides two distinct areas of functionality speech recognition, and speech synthesis also known as text to speech. The idea of surfing the web by voice dates back to at least the work of hemphill and thrift in 1995 who developed a system in which, html pages were downloaded and processed on clientside computers enabling voice access. There are several software and hardware solutions that have been adopted, commonly referred to as assistive technologies. People with certain disabilities use display and input technologies to access online resources. W3c, the standardssetting body for the internet world wide web consortium, has completed a draft for the important voicexml 3. Dec 10, 2005 w3c, the standardssetting body for the internet world wide web consortium, has completed a draft for the important voicexml 3. Screen readers screen readers used to listen to the content of a webpage.

The w3c voice browser working group created the speech interface framework. The principal objective in this public access knowledgebase is to promote and enable the use of open. They have a cognitive impairment and use text to speech software. Tools and techniques web accessibility initiative wai. The html speech input api aims to provide web developers with features that are typically not available when using standard speech recognition software to replace keyboard input in a web browser. W3c accessibility guidelines, which explains the reasons behind each guideline. The web speech api aims to enable web developers to provide, in a web browser, speechinput and texttospeech output features that are typically not available when using standard speechrecognition or screenreader software. If you prefer to use the red forms, it can also fill out w2c and w3c data on preprinted forms ezw2correction can import employee and form data from. Web accessibility is the inclusive practice of ensuring there are no barriers that prevent interaction with, or access to, websites on the world wide web by people with physical disabilities, situational disabilities, and socioeconomic restrictions on bandwidth and speed. W3c open source software world wide web consortium. The web borrows familiar concepts from physical media e. The world wide web consortium w3c on wednesday took steps to advance voice applications over the web, issuing a public draft of speech synthesis markup language ssml 1.

If you just want to glance at the code, or see its revision history, you can browse it. Tizen tv web w3chtml5 and supplementaries api reference. Google didnt exactly implement w3c api specification, they have minor differences. Back to work on this but its not ready yet so dont try to use. In the 1990s apple already offered systemwide texttospeech support. The web speech api is a w3c supported specification that allows browser vendors to supply a speech recognition engine of their choosing be it local or cloudbased that backs an api you can use directly from the browser without having to worry about api limits and the like. This document contains best practice guidance for authors of html html5 documents on providing text alternatives for images. No red forms are needed with ezw2correction software. The object name is webkitspeechrecognition, not speechrecognition. Html5 may help web pages talk, listen computerworld. Click on the microphone icon and begin speaking for as long as you like. Google speechrecognition and w3c speech api stack overflow. Oct 28, 2010 speech synthesis markup language ssml version 1.

Introducing the speech synthesis api in microsoft edge. This api allows fine control and flexibility over the speech recognition capabilities in. It joins existing standards such as the w3c recommendations voicexml 2. Aug 27, 2018 speech synthesis has come a long way since its first appearance in operating systems in the 1980s. Speech 1 scientificengineering 1 human machine interfaces 1 software development 1. This document contains information relevant to speech application language tags salt and is part of the cover pages resource.

Mar 12, 2019 the new javascript web speech api makes it easy to add speech recognition to your web pages. By obtaining, using andor copying this work, you the licensee agree that you have read, understood, and will comply with the following terms and conditions. W3c speech interface implementations world wide web. Sign up w3c web speech api adapter for cognitive services speech services. The attributes and events currently not supported are. Many computers and mobile devices today have built in texttospeech software. Introducing the speech synthesis api in microsoft edge microsoft edge dev blog. It appears to be a way that web site designers can add such things as supplementary narration when people visit the site. Kelli suding demonstrates how to use prizmo go, a text to speech app, and describes the benefits of using such technology for students in your classroom. For more information, check out their api documentation. This api allows fine control and flexibility over the speech recognition capabilities in chrome version 25 and later.

22 631 108 495 190 494 1147 126 261 845 705 1587 679 652 142 124 940 4 1069 1012 870 21 546 532 1258 1484 1136 324 427 273 879 1440 605 955